Keys To Purchasing Photochemistry Lab Kits

by Alexis Montgomery

Photochemistry looks at light and its chemical effects. It has a lot of applications in the medical and industrial sectors. You'll need a lot of equipment to engage in these photochemistry operations, which is why it's smart to purchase kits that include everything you need. You'll find the right one with this advice.

Identify Reactions You're Looking to Analyze 

You can find a lot of different photochemistry lab kits today, but it will be easier to find the right match if you identify the type of photochemical reactions you're looking to observe. You can then be more specific with testing equipment and the chemical compounds that your kit comes with.

Once you target the right reactions, you can use these details in your search and subsequently find compatible kits that will be highly specific to your operations. This gives you the most value out of said kit ultimately. 

Make Sure Protective Eyewear is High-Quality

Photochemistry lab kits will include a lot of important gear, but one of the most important is protective eyewear. You need it to keep your eyes safeguarded from the photochemical reactions that occur. Make sure these glasses are high-quality so that you know for certain you're not putting yourself at risk when engaging in these chemical reactions involving high-intensity light.

You need to compare these safety glasses in different kits and see how they vary. Then you can do your best to find safety glasses that have the right amount of protection around the lens portion and feature well-built frames. Only then can you engage in photochemistry in a safe, competent manner.

See What Respected Labs Use

If you're getting involved in photochemistry for the first time, you may not be sure where to even start when looking for lab equipment kits. In this case, you should just see what respected labs use for photochemistry operations. Then you can put more faith in your selected kit. 

After talking to multiple photochemistry labs, you'll see which kits they trust because of their reliability and overall value. They can give recommendations too based on how your specific photochemistry operations are set up. 

Photochemistry is an important science that requires various equipment, including photoreactors, LED light sources, safety glasses, and reactions. You can get all of these things in a photochemistry kit. It's just important that you look at your operations carefully to find the right kit the first time.
